Shillong, Sept 18: A 3-day Public Information Campaign on Bharat Nirman programmes of the Central govt. was inaugurated today at Tynring Football grounds, E. Khasi Hills District of Meghalaya by Shri David Nongrum, MLA and Chairman, Meghalaya Tourism Development Corporation. In his speech, he praised the PIB and the Central Media Units for organising the campaign in cooperation with the State govt departments to inform about the Central Flagship schemes to the people. Shri Nongrum also inaugurated the DAVP stalls.
The campaign was held by the Central Media Units like PIB, DFP, DAVP, AIR and DDK in cooperation with the District Administration, E. Khasi Hills District. Exhibition stalls were put up by departments like Dte. of Field Publicity, Dte. of Advt & Visual Publicity, ICDS, Soil & Water Conservation, District Water & Sanitation Mission, NRHM, Community & Rural Development.
At the technical session, Smt. K.B. Jyrwa, Block Mission Coordinator, spoke on distribution of free textbooks, enrolment of students especially children with disability under SSA. Dr. C. Budnah, SM&HO, I/C Diengpasoh PHC spoke on measures to control both communicable and non-communicable diseases under NRHM.
